Output e4384233a541f430f25edd320a18dc2283a85091ee1e678339c3c76d66af12f5:1

value
46789469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53845d9801e4d1beed6232e99c8e75193c8656c9 OP_EQUAL
address
39JcaPWLauvTsUTmKwDEPMYNm4j1Bek3yk
transaction
e4384233a541f430f25edd320a18dc2283a85091ee1e678339c3c76d66af12f5
spent
true